Core Viewpoint - The article discusses the rise of the "Little Genius" smartwatch among children, highlighting its social features that have created a unique social circle for kids, which operates largely outside parental supervision [5][10][17]. Group 1: Product Features and Market Position - The "Little Genius" smartwatch has become a popular choice for children due to its social functionalities, which are seen as more appealing than traditional features like calling and location tracking [10][19]. - As of the first half of 2025, "Little Genius" smartwatches are projected to capture 35.3% of the Chinese children's smartwatch market, significantly ahead of competitors like Huawei, which holds only 12.2% [29]. Group 2: Social Dynamics and User Behavior - The social aspect of the "Little Genius" watch allows children to create private circles, where they can interact and compete for social status through likes and followers, similar to social media dynamics [11][12][19]. - Children are reportedly spending significant time on these devices, with some dedicating 5-7 hours daily to engage in social activities, indicating a shift in how children perceive and use technology [13][20]. Group 3: Risks and Concerns - The article raises concerns about the safety of children in these social circles, as there are reports of inappropriate behavior and exploitation within the "Little Genius" community [21][27]. - There is an emerging gray market around the "Little Genius" ecosystem, where children are targeted for scams related to buying likes and followers, indicating a lack of oversight and potential for exploitation [32][35][40].
